Happy Endings by Thien-Kim LamContemporary RomanceMay 18, 2021, by Avon Up until about the last 20% of this book, I really loved it and it was a solid 5-star book for me. The female main character, Trixie, is a Vietnamese American who, much to her parent's dismay, sells sex toys for a living. It was a second chance romance with her ex-boyfriend, Andre, who had dumped her via a post it note when he learned about his mother’s cancer diagnosis (this all happens way before the book begins). First Comes Like by Alisha RaiContemporary RomanceFebruary 16, 2021, by Avon Review by Melinda I'm a big fan of Alisha Rai's Forbidden Hearts series but was so torn on First Comes Like. What I loved was having a Muslim hijabi protagonist who was not having sex for religious reasons. Jia Ahmed has a story I'd been waiting to hear as she was a beauty influencer, which isn't something I'm exactly interested in IRL, but I wanted to see how she dealt with her Muslim family's expectations.
